Orbán’s Alliance with Putin and Trump’s Role

The commentary focused on the close relationship between Viktor Orbán and Russian President Vladimir Putin. A leaked transcript of a call between Orbán and Trump reportedly showed Orbán offering assistance to Putin, even comparing himself to a mouse willing to help a lion. This alleged conversation, occurring during Trump’s administration, has raised questions about collusion and Trump’s commitment to traditional U.S. foreign policy.

The commentator argued that Trump’s actions, such as insulting allies and questioning the value of organizations like NATO, directly benefit adversaries like China and Russia. By weakening U.S. alliances, Trump, intentionally or not, is fulfilling a key objective of Putin’s foreign policy. This strategy, reminiscent of Sun Tzu’s ‘Art of War,’ involves making allies with an enemy’s allies, a tactic the commentator believes China is actively employing.

Vance’s Support for Orbán and Western Liberalism

Senator J.D. Vance’s visit and apparent support for Orbán were specifically called out. The commentator questioned Vance’s stance, particularly his previous rhetoric about defending Western civilization, while aligning with Orbán, who is known for his anti-liberal and authoritarian policies. Vance’s wife also reportedly traveled to support Orbán, further emphasizing the connection.

The article highlights the stark contrast between the traditional Republican platform, which historically championed Western democracy and pushed back against Russian authoritarianism, and the current direction of the party under Trump. The commentator lamented the absence of Republicans who still believe in these core values, suggesting the party has shifted towards a populist model centered around Trump.

The Disappearance of Traditional Republican Values

A central theme of the commentary is the apparent disappearance of traditional Republican principles. The commentator questioned the whereabouts of Republicans who once believed in Western democracy, a free press, free elections, and a strong stance against Russian authoritarianism. The shift towards a populist, Trump-centric approach has left many concerned about the future of the Republican Party and its role in global affairs.

Orbán is presented not just as a foreign leader but as a potential model for what some in the U.S. aspire to. This idea of an ‘illiberal democracy,’ as Orbán himself has described it, is seen as a direct threat to the foundations of Western democratic values. The commentator expressed worry that this model could gain traction within the U.S., further eroding democratic norms.
